What is nano paint?

Nanotechnology is based on minuscule nanoparticles, a billionth of a meter. The acrylate beads that form the paint layer after drying merge together upon application, creating a paint film once the water evaporates.

Extending the lifespan of paintwork
Because these particles are very (nano) small, the likelihood of this layer being penetrated is much smaller, reducing the risk of damage. Preventing small damages is crucial as it extends the lifespan of the paintwork.
